Traditional tire balancing involves attaching small weights to the rim of the wheel to balance out any weight imbalances. However, this method is not always effective, especially for larger tires or those that undergo constant changes in load or terrain. 

This is where balancing beads come in. Balancing beads are made from materials such as glass, ceramic, or synthetic polymers, and they are designed to move freely inside the tire as it rotates.

As the tire rotates, the beads distribute themselves around the inside of the tire, balancing out any weight imbalances and reducing vibrations. This can prompt better taking care of, decreased tire wear, and expanded eco-friendliness.

One of the advantages of utilizing adjusting dots is that they can be utilized for an extensive variety of tire sizes and types, incorporating those utilized in traveler vehicles, trucks, cruisers, and retread tires.

They can also be used for both tubeless and tube-type tires. Another benefit is that they are a low-maintenance solution, as they do not require frequent adjustment like traditional wheel weights. 

However, there are potential drawbacks to using balancing beads. One concern is that the beads may cause damage to the tire or wheel if they are not properly installed or if they clump together.

This can lead to an unbalanced tire and even more significant issues with performance and safety. Additionally, some tire manufacturers may not recommend the use of balancing beads, and using them may void the tire warranty.

How Many Beads Does it Take to Balance A Tire?

The quantity of dots expected to adjust a tire relies upon the size and weight of the tire, as well as the kind of dabs being utilized. Normally, it can go from one to three ounces of adjusting dabs per tire. It’s fundamental to counsel an expert or allude to the maker’s proposals for exact adjusting.
